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Grubhub
- Commission fees of 15-30% significantly reduce restaurant profit margins
- Limited geographic coverage compared to competitors like DoorDash
- Driver availability issues in some areas leading to canceled orders
- Limited independent restaurant partnerships compared to competitors
- Average delivery time of 40 minutes is slower than Uber Eats (33 minutes) and DoorDash (38 minutes)
SevenRooms
- Higher price point at $499/month compared to OpenTable Basic at $149/month

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Grubhub: How much does Grubhub charge restaurants?
Grubhub charges restaurants a marketing commission of 5%, 15%, or 20% depending on the Marketplace plan, plus a processing fee of $0.30 plus 3.05% per order.

SevenRooms starts at $499/month. SevenRooms is differentiated from OpenTable and Resy by offering the deepest CRM capabilities for guest intelligence and loyalty programs.

Grubhub charges customers a $2.25 order processing fee plus $0.99 for delivery. A subscription offers $6.95 or $19.95/month for unlimited free delivery on eligible orders.

OpenTable has basic tiers starting at $149/month, but cover fees apply on network bookings and your brand takes a back seat in guest communications. SevenRooms at $499/month offers more control and deeper CRM functionality.

Yes, Grubhub offers Sponsored Listings (3-10% premium on commissions) and Boost Programs (10-20% additional cost per order) to increase restaurant visibility.

No, Grubhub delivery service is not available in all cities, and the platform is less convenient in small cities with limited driver availability.
